If you go by the numbers alone, Sunday's nationally televised showdown between Western Conference leaders Sporting Kansas City (9-4-9, 36 points) and explosive expansion side Atlanta United FC (10-7-4, 34 points) is a matchup of the league's best defense and offense, respectively. No team has conceded fewer goals than Sporting Kansas City, while no team has scored at a greater clip than Atlanta. That complexion makes for a can't-miss encounter when the sides meet for the first time at 7 p.m. CT on FS1 and FOX Deportes.

Atlanta United FC


  • 2017 MLS record: 10-7-4, 34 points (2nd in East)
  • 2017 MLS away record: 4-5-3 (19 GF, 17 GA)
  • Last five games: 4-0-1, 13 points (W-W-W-W-T)
  • Last MLS match: T 1-1 vs. Orlando City SC on July 29
  • Atlanta leads MLS in total goals scored (41) and goals scored per game (1.95).
  • Atlanta is tied for second in MLS with four road victories. Their 15 points collected away from home are third-most in the league.
  • With 19 goals scored and 17 allowed away from home, Atlanta is one of three MLS teams (FC Dallas, LA Galaxy) with a positive road goal differential.
  • Atlanta has failed to score in just two of its 21 MLS matches, tied for the lowest total in the league.
  • Despite leading MLS in goals per game, Atlanta ranks just 17th in shots per game (11.8). Their 53.0 percent shooting accuracy is the best mark in MLS.
  • Atlanta posted just two clean sheets in its first 16 games, but boasts three shutouts in its last five.
  • Atlanta leads MLS in average possession at 58.1 percent.
  • No team has collected more points in its last five MLS matches than Atlanta's 13 (four wins and one draw).
  • MLS All-Star Miguel Almiron's 17 combined goals (eight) and assists (nine) are tied for fifth-most in MLS.
  • Midfielder Hector Villalba has recorded 10 goals and four assists while starting all 21 MLS matches.
  • Forward Josef Martinez has scored nine goals in as many MLS appearances during an injury-plagued season. His status is unknown for Sunday's match as he continues to recover from a foot contusion.
  • Defender Leandro Gonzalez Pirez leads MLS with 66 interceptions, six more than any other player. He has started all 21 MLS matches for the club.
  • MLS All-Star defender Michael Parkhurst has also started all 21 league games and ranks ninth in MLS with 97 clearances.
  • Midfielder Yamil Asad leads the team with 10 assists and ranks fifth in MLS with 136 duels won.


 Sporting KC


  • 2017 MLS record:9-4-9, 36 points (1st in West)
  • 2017 MLS home record: 7-0-4 (22 GF, 7 GA)
  • Last five games: 2-0-3, 9 points (W-T-T-T-W)
  • Last MLS match: W 3-2 vs. Chicago Fire on July 29
  • SKC is unbeaten in 11 straight matches across all competitions since the beginning of June (6-0-5), including a 3-0-5 mark in MLS. The 11-game unbeaten run is the fourth-longest in club history.
  • SKC is unbeaten in a club-record 20 straight regular season home matches dating back to June 2016. The 20-game run is the sixth-longest home unbeaten streak in MLS regular season history.
  • SKC's eight-game unbeaten streak in MLS is the longest active streak in the league.
  • SKC's 17 goals conceded and 0.77 goals against average are the lowest marks in MLS.
  • SKC is second in MLS with 14.6 shots per game while facing a league-low 9.7 shots per game.
  • SKC leads MLS in passes per game (510), successful passes per game (425) and passing accuracy (83.3) while ranking second in average possession (56.9).
  • Tim Melia leads MLS in shutouts (nine), goals against average (0.77), penalty kick saves (three) and save percentage (79.8) among goalkeepers with at least three games played.
  • Midfielder Ilie is second in MLS in both passes (1,542) and passes completed (1,317). He is the only Sporting KC field player to play every minute this season.
  • Midfielder Benny Feilhaber is eighth in MLS with 50 chances created.


Milestones and Miscellany


  • Sporting KC is 8-3-3 all-time in its inaugural regular season meetings with MLS expansion teams since 2005.
